CT screening for COVID-19 in asymptomatic patients before hospital admission

Abstract: Introduction In the novel coronavirus disease (COVID-19) pandemic era, it is essential to rule out COVID-19 effectively to prevent transmission in both communities and medical facilities. According to previous reports in high prevalence areas, CT screening may be useful in the diagnosis of COVID-19. However, the value of CT screening in low prevalence areas has scarcely been reported. “…When used as a screening tool in identifying COVID-19, CT scan demonstrated a sensitivity of 68.4% and specifcity of 88% [30]. According to this study, several reports showed no additional beneft in adding CT scan to other screenings such as anamnestic questionnaire and RT-PCR [5,7,24,31], and a low positive yield in asymptomatic preoperative patients [7,8,32,33]. In particular, the SCOUT multicentric study demonstrated a positive yield of 0.7% (95%CI: 0.2-1.1) for chest CT scan, 1.1% (95%CI: 0.6-1.7) for RT-PCR, and 1.5% (95%CI: 0.8-2) using a combination of chest CT scan and RT-PCR, highlighting the limited value of adding chest CT scan to RT-PCR screening [7].…”

“…However, patients with RT-PCR-confirmed COVID-19 may also have normal CT findings, especially in the first 3 days after the onset of symptoms [ 28 , 104 ]. Chest CT can also reveal lung alterations in asymptomatic or mildly symptomatic patients [ 112 , 113 ], but its use as a screening tool is not validated due to the amount of radiation and the possibility of normal findings [ 11 , 12 , 13 , 14 , 15 , 16 , 17 , 18 , 19 , 20 , 21 , 22 , 23 , 114 ]. CT is also used during short-term follow-up of COVID-19 for clinical decision making to monitor the course of pneumonia in hospitalized patients, and it can also be used in symptomatic patients for long-term follow-up, as it can reveal late lung alterations [ 29 , 108 , 113 , 114 , 115 , 116 ].…”
